Why don’t candidates who pass the exam receive similar information?

0

The score band information is intended to help failed candidates determine whether to continue in the CFA Program by giving them more detailed guidance on their performance. Reporting similar information to passing candidates would encourage classifications such as “high pass” and “low pass.” We consider such classifications counterproductive.
